第三方软件测试是指由与软件开发方和使用方无利益关系或偏见的第三方机构或个人,根据一定的标准和方法,对软件的质量、功能、性能、安全性等进行检测和评估的过程手机软件测试。第三方软件测试可以客观地反映软件的真实状况,提高软件的可信度和用户满意度。
一、第三方软件测试包括哪些内容
第三方软件测试包括但不限于以下几个方面:
功能测试:检查软件是否能够实现预期的功能,是否符合用户需求和业务逻辑,是否存在功能缺陷或错误手机软件测试。
性能测试:检查软件在不同的环境、负载和压力下,是否能够保持良好的响应速度、稳定性和可扩展性,是否存在性能瓶颈或问题手机软件测试。
安全测试:检查软件是否具有足够的安全性,是否能够防止各种恶意攻击和数据泄露,是否符合相关的安全标准和规范手机软件测试。
兼容性测试:检查软件是否能够在不同的平台、设备、浏览器、操作系统等上正常运行,是否存在兼容性问题或冲突手机软件测试。
用户体验测试:检查软件是否能够提供良好的用户体验,是否符合用户习惯和期望,是否存在用户界面或交互设计上的缺陷或不足手机软件测试。
二、为什么要进行第三方软件测试
进行第三方软件测试有以下几个原因:
提高软件质量:通过第三方软件测试,可以及时发现并修复软件中存在的各种缺陷和问题,提高软件的质量和稳定性,避免给用户带来不良的使用体验和影响手机软件测试。
降低风险成本:通过第三方软件测试,可以有效地预防和减少因为软件缺陷而导致的各种风险和损失,例如数据丢失、系统崩溃、业务中断、法律纠纷等,从而降低风险成本和维护成本手机软件测试。
增强竞争力:通过第三方软件测试,可以提升软件的品牌形象和信誉度,增加用户的信任和满意度,从而增强竞争力和市场占有率手机软件测试。
三、第三方软件测试应用场景
第三方软件测试有以下应用场景:
满足软件产品登记测试规范的要求:登记测试报告是应财税[2011]100号、财政部、财政部、国家税务总局、发展改革委、工业和信息化部关于软件和集成电路产业企业所得税优惠政策有关问题的通知的要求,出具的软件产品增值税即征即退和软件企业两免三减半政策出具的证明材料手机软件测试。
软件成果鉴定:通过功能性测试、性能测试、可靠性测试、易用性测试等测试内容出具鉴定测试报告,可作为省级、国家、部委项目的申报和结题,国家科技成果奖的技术鉴定、软件产品资产入股的技术评估,也可作为向客户推广产品的有力依据手机软件测试。
软件项目验收:验收测试报告可作为地方、省级、国家、部委项目的验收依据,确认用户开发的软件完成了需求规格说明书中规定的软件功能、性能和安全指标手机软件测试。此报告可用于对开发完成的项目和政府信息化项目的全面验收。也可作为判断软件工程和系统集成项目是否按规定完成的依据。
验证系统功能是否达标:客观评估系统的功能指标状况,完成系统功能测试、模块流程测试、模块逻辑功能测试和接口功能测试手机软件测试。完成功能流程测试、提交系统缺陷和相应缺陷的修复确认、提出系统功能改进建议、提出系统缺陷修补建议。通过对系统的功能模块和业务流程进行综合检查,验证系统功能是否达到预设指标要求,评估系统是否满足设计开发需求。
满足性能要求:通过模拟真实用户操作采用逐步加压和同时并发的方法对软件系统施加压力,根据测试结果进行综合分析,验证系统性能是否达到预设指标要求,评估系统运行稳定性,验证系统的架构是否存在瓶颈并提出系统性能优化建议手机软件测试。
全面监测企业安全风险:通过扫描,渗透测试,代码审计等出具安全检测报告,协助企业在网站或者APP应用上线之前,对网站、服务器或APP进行全面细致的安全监测,及早发现网站、服务器或APP的潜在漏洞,以免遭受黑客攻击,导致敏感数据泄露手机软件测试。
四、进行第三方软件测试有哪些好处
进行第三方软件测试有以下几个好处:
客观公正:第三方软件测试机构或个人没有利益关系或偏见,可以客观公正地对软件进行检测和评估,避免因为主观因素而影响测试结果的准确性和可靠性手机软件测试。
专业高效:第三方软件测试机构或个人具有专业的知识、技能和经验,可以使用先进的工具和方法,对软件进行全面、深入、细致的测试,提高测试效率和效果手机软件测试。
节省资源:通过委托第三方进行软件测试,可以节省自身的时间、人力、物力等资源,专注于软件开发和优化,提高软件的质量和价值手机软件测试。
获取反馈建议:通过第三方软件测试,可以获取客观的反馈和建议,了解软件的优点和缺点,找出软件的改进空间和方向,提升软件的用户体验和满意度手机软件测试。
五、不进行第三方软件测试有哪些危害
不进行第三方软件测试有以下几个危害:
影响软件质量:如果不进行第三方软件测试,可能会忽略或遗漏软件中存在的各种缺陷和问题,导致软件的质量和稳定性下降,给用户带来不良的使用体验和影响手机软件测试。
增加风险成本:如果不进行第三方软件测试,可能会面临因为软件缺陷而引发的各种风险和损失,例如数据丢失、系统崩溃、业务中断、法律纠纷等,从而增加风险成本和维护成本手机软件测试。
降低竞争力:如果不进行第三方软件测试,可能会损害软件的品牌形象和信誉度,减少用户的信任和满意度,从而降低竞争力和市场占有率手机软件测试。
六、如何进行第三方软件测试
进行第三方软件测试有以下几个步骤:
选择合适的第三方软件测试机构或个人:根据自身的需求和预算,选择具有专业资质、经验、信誉和服务的第三方软件测试机构或个人,签订合同并确定测试范围、标准、方法、时间等手机软件测试。
提供必要的信息和支持:向第三方提供完整的软件说明文档、源代码、测试环境等信息和支持,保证第三方能够顺利地进行软件测试手机软件测试。
接收并分析测试报告:在约定的时间内,接收并分析第三方提供的测试报告,了解软件的质量状况、存在的问题、改进建议等,并根据报告进行相应的修改和优化手机软件测试。
验收并付款:在修改和优化后,再次进行验收测试,确认软件符合预期的要求,并按照合同支付相应的费用手机软件测试。